Hiking to the Chimborazo Volcano Ice Mine
Your day will begin at 7 am with a pickup from your accommodation in Riobamba, followed by a scenic drive to the village of Cuatro Esquinas. Situated at a remarkable elevation of 14,271 feet (4,350 meters), this location marks the commencement of our hike towards the ice mine of Chimborazo Volcano.
Throughout our 6-mile (10-kilometer) hike, we'll encounter the unique flora native to this Ecuadorian region and observe the llamas, alpacas, and vicuñas that roam the picturesque valleys of the Andes. As we catch sight of these animals, engaging insights will be shared, including details about the continuous growth of vicuñas' incisors...
Upon reaching the Chimborazo ice mine, visitors are greeted by a site steeped in history, having sustained local ice workers for generations. These individuals historically extracted ice blocks for commercial distribution.
During our visit, a delightful picnic lunch will be served, featuring a sandwich, a piece of fruit, and juice to replenish our energy. After our break, we will begin our journey back, ensuring you are returned to your hotel in Riobamba by 4:30 pm.
Ice Extraction
For those interested, an option to witness a live demonstration of ice extraction by a seasoned expert is available. This session will explore the intricacies of the trade and reveal how locals once trekked considerable distances to market their ice.
